Title: Custom skin color mod not working in The Sims 2 Re-Release
Description:
After updating to the The Sims 2 Re-Release version, I am unable to use a custom skin color mod from the Downloads folder. When attempting to apply the mod in-game, only a checkmark and an "X" appear next to the skin color option, but they are not selectable. The game then freezes and becomes unresponsive. All other mods that were compatible with the old version (Ultimate Collection) continue to work fine, including the skin color mods.
Steps to Reproduce:
- Launch the game after installing the Re-Release version.
- Place a custom skin color mod in the Downloads folder.
- Attempt to select the skin color in Create-A-Sim mode.
- Notice that only a checkmark and an "X" are shown, which are not selectable.
- The game freezes and becomes unresponsive.
- You can only completely cancel the creation of a Sim
Expected Result:
The custom skin color mod should be selectable and applied without issue.
Actual Result:
A checkmark and an "X" appear, which are not selectable, and the game freezes.
